Team A is down by 2 with 4.5 on the clock in the 4th. A1 inbounding the ball at midcourt. A1 inbounds the ball to A2 who is set in the corner for a 3. A2 released the ball before time expires. The ball goes through the rim from above, strikes the net and the net breaks holding the ball against it and the rim as time expires.

Team A is going crazy. After several seconds, the ball is still stuck.

Your call is...?

Nevadaref Thu Mar 17, 2005 06:41am

It's a good three point goal and the game is over.

Rule 5 Scoring and Timing Regulations
SECTION 1 GOAL
ART. 1 . . . A goal is made when a live ball enters the basket from above and remains in or passes through. No goal is scored if an untouched throw-in goes through the basket.
